Komödie mit Witz und Charm
„Prince Charming“ von Rachel Hawkins ist ein dieser Bücher, auf die in nur zufällig getroffen bin. Das Ebook war im Februar auf Amazon im Angebot.Das Jugendbuch erzählt die Geschichte von Daisy Winters. Sie ist eigentlich eine ganz normale 16 Jährige mit Feuer rotem Haar aus Florida, die einen Nebenjob als Aushilfskassiererin hat. Wäre ihre altere Schwester nicht mit dem Kronprinzen von Schottland so gut wie verlobt. Dabei hat Daisy hat kein Interesse daran im Rampenlicht zu stehen. Als ihr Ex-Freund an die Presse geht ist es plötzlich mit der Anonymität vorbei.Daisy ist nun gezwungen den Sommer auf einen abgelegenen Schloss mit ihrer Schwester und der königlichen Familie zu verbringen. Während Miles versucht Daisy die königliche Etikette beizubringen, zieht der rebellische, jüngere Bruder des Kronprinzen sie in einen Skandal nach den anderen. Das Königshaus und Miles können versuchen aus Daisy eine Dame zu machen, aber nur nach ihren Regeln.Rachel Hawkins „Prince Charming“ ist ein charmante, lustige und unterhaltsame romantische Komödie für Jugendliche. Vom ersten Kapitel an, wollte ich das Buch nicht aus der Hand legen. Die Mischung aus witzigen und zum Träumen anregenden Szenen war Genaus das, was ich vor dem Valentinstag lesen wollte. Dabei war das Setting gut gewählt. Schottland ist ein reeller Ort, aber ein schottisches Königshaus existiert in dieser Form heute nicht mehr. Einige Eskapaden des jungen Prinzen schienen auch von den britischen Royals inspiriert wurden zu sein.Daisy Winters ist ein interessanter Charakter. Sie gibt ihr bestes, sich den Regeln anzupassen, aber sie lässt sich nicht alles gefallen. Ihre sarkastischen Kommentaren bringen einen regelmäßig zum Schmunzeln. Sie hat es aber auch nicht leicht und man möchte nicht mit ihr tauschen. Die Art von ihrer Schwester ging mir oft auf den Keks. Wie dies am Ende des Buches gelöst wurde, war auch nicht perfekt ausgearbeitet.Der junge Prinz wirkt sehr eindimensional. Er erinnert an die männlichen Charaktere in Filme, deren Hauptaufgabe es ist, das Shirt zu heben - oder in diesem Fall Unruhe zu stiften. Etwas mehr Charakter wäre schön gewesen. Nichtsdestotrotz.„Prince Charming“ von Rachel Hawkins ist eine royale, romantische Komödie mit Witz und Charm. Ideal für Fans von „Red, White & Royal Blue“ sowie „The Upside Of Falling“.

Fofo e leve, mas talvez leve demais
Eu sei que não sou o público alvo de livros como este, de romance adolescente (já faz uma década que não sou adolescente), mas faço questão de manter isso em mente quando vou avaliá-los. Aliás, sempre decido a nota que vou dar para um livro baseado no que ele prepõe e entrega. Como alguém que já leu vários romances adolescentes excelentes, ficou bem claro para mim que este livro tinha muito potencial para ser ótimo, mas que não conseguiu ser.Não me leve a mal. O livro é bacana até, a protagonista é bem sarcástica e brincalhona, o que é sempre legal, e teve pelo menos uma vez em que eu ri alto — o estranho é que foi em uma hora em que não tinha piadas, o que é meio raro aqui. O interesse romântico da protagonista é interessante e as cenas também, mas infelizmente faltou uma coisa: aprofundamento.O ritmo do livro é bem rápido, a ponto de deixar o enredo superficial. As cenas realmente são interessantes, a ambientação e as situações nas quais a protagonista se encontra também, mas vai de uma a outra tão rápido, que não dá tempo de aproveitar. O pior é que teria sido absolutamente incrível se tivessem sido aprofundadas! A história tem muito potencial mesmo, mas logo que eu achava que alguma coisa ia render, o próximo capítulo pulava horas e muitas vezes até dias! Até parei de me animar com as reviravoltas depois de um tempo.Tem outra coisa aqui que me fez tirar nota, mesmo sendo algo que eu já esperava. Essa ideia de fazer a Escócia ser um reino separado da Inglaterra é bem bizarra, mas super faria sentido se a autora tivesse tentado minimamente explicá-la. Por exemplo, ela poderia ter deixado claro que os dois reinos nunca tinham se juntado lá em 1600 (confesso que meus conhecimentos da história do Reino Unido não é nem perto de tão bons quanto eu queria que fossem). Na verdade, mesmo que ela nunca tivesse explicado como e por que os dois reinos ainda estavam separados, tinha que ter tirado todas as menções ao "Reino Unido" e "Britânicos". Do jeito que ficou, não fez o menor sentido.É um livro okay, é verdade, não me arrependo nem um pouco de ler — mas isso é principalmente porque tenho altas expectativas de que o Her Royal Highness, livro que acompanha este, seja ótimo. Recomendo para quem quer um romance rápido e leve, mas que não chega a ser emocionante e apaixonante.
